Microresonator Brillouin Laser Gyroscope with Earth-Rotation-Rate Sensitivity

Abstract

Optical gyroscopes are widely used for precision navigation and there has been growing interest in the possibility of integrated optical gyroscopes. In this talk, we report a chip-based Brillouin laser gyroscope with Earth-rotation-rate sensitivity.
